Re: Russia - Skydiver Slams Into Ground

At first I couldn’t believe this had a fatal outcome. It doesn’t look that bad! However the estimated blood loss for a closed fracture of the femur is 1000–1500 ml. He had TWO fractured femurs. You can die from losing just 800ml of blood.
